Get the "low pressure" version and you don't need a pressure regulator. I ran
one on a Midget with SUs one one on a Lotus with a side-draft Weber. No
problems. (OK, one spring the Lotus did not fire up. I disconnected the pump
hoses and shot some compressed air through the pump in the forward direction.
Everything worked fine thereafter.)
Put it close to the tank and be sure there is a filter between the tank and the
pump.
Bypass the mechanical pump entirely.
Remember that a Facet pump is like me and not like an SU pump: It never shuts
up. It keeps on ticking even when the carb is no longer calling for fuel.
